Użyj FFMPEG
Tak open source, free i jego biblioteki są tym, czego Handbrake (i inne) używają do kodowania formatów plików MPEG. Jeśli i tak będziesz musiał używać ich oprogramowania, dlaczego nie pobrać go ze źródła?
Możesz pobierz go stąd: http://ffmpeg.org/download.html
Po zainstalowaniu po prostu wydaj polecenie w terminalu:
ffmpeg -i input.mov output.mp4
Gdzie input.mov i output.mp4 to rzeczywiste nazwy plików, a ścieżki plików, z których chcesz konwertować odpowiednio.
W przeszłości używałem hamulca ręcznego i VLC do tego typu rzeczy, b ut odkąd odkryłem narzędzie wiersza poleceń FFMPEG, nie potrzebuję już żadnej z tych aplikacji.
Komentarze
„.mov” i „.mp4” odnoszą się po prostu do „formatów plików kontenerów”. Musisz wziąć pod uwagę format kodowania danych wideo i audio zawartych w pliku. Zwykle potrzebujesz pliku .mp4 do udostępniania lub odtwarzania na urządzeniach odtwarzających. Takie pliki .mp4 zwykle mają ścieżkę wideo zakodowaną w formacie kompresji H.264, a ścieżkę dźwiękową w formacie AAC lub MP3.
W zależności od oryginalnych ustawień aplikacji twórcy, wideo i audio w pliku .mov mogą być już skompresowane przy użyciu kodeków H.264 / AAC. W takim przypadku nie trzeba go „konwertować” (transkodować), ponieważ proces ten spowodowałby ponowną kompresję danych wideo, dodając straty generacyjne z powodu stratnych metod kompresji używanych przez kodeki H.264 i AAC. Zamiast tego można przewiń zawartość do pliku kontenera .mp4 bez ponownego kompresowania samych danych wideo / audio. Jest to również szybsze niż transkodowanie .
Zatem najpierw sprawdź, jakie kodeki wideo / audio (formaty kompresji) zostały użyte: Otwórz plik .mov w programie QuickTime Player i naciśnij Cmd-i, aby wywołać okno Inspector.
Jeśli Inspektor pokazuje H.264 i AAC , pobierz darmowe narzędzie MPEG Streamclip z http://www.squared5.com/svideo/mpeg-streamclip-mac.html (To długoletnia aplikacja wolna od złośliwego oprogramowania i reklam. Po prostu nie używaj żadnych innych witryn do pobierania e.) Otwórz plik .mov za pomocą MPEG Streamclip i wybierz Plik> Zapisz jako… (Cmd-Shift-S). W oknie dialogowym Zapisz wybierz „MP4” z menu rozwijanego.
(Jeśli Twój OS X jest skonfigurowany tak, aby nie otwierał aplikacji, które nie są pobierane z AppStore, kliknij prawym przyciskiem myszy ikonę aplikacji MPEG Streamclip i wybierz „Otwórz” z menu.)
Jeśli Inspector pokaże, że użyto innych kodeków niż H.264 i AAC, proszę zamieścić tutaj szczegółowe informacje o kodeku, aby można było udzielić dokładniejszej odpowiedzi jak z tym pracować.
Dzięki rozwiązaniu @Allan „, ale jeśli nie podoba ci się terminal, może wypróbować „Miro Video Converter”.
Jest oparty na FFMPEG, ale ma piękny interfejs użytkownika.
Komentarze